Obverse description High-relief uniformed bust of General von Falkenhayn facing forward, wearing a military collar with an Iron Cross decoration visible at the base. The curved legend surrounds the upper field, with the engraver's initials BM incuse in the lower left field.
Obverse script Log in to see details
Obverse lettering GENERALSTABSCHEF VON FALKENHAYN
Reverse description A crowned Prussian eagle perched facing left atop a cannon and military war trophies including draped flags, with an Iron Cross displayed in the lower central field. The engraver's mark BM and fineness mark 990 appear to the right, all within a beaded border.
